Very low memory and limp handling for smooth casting and fewer wind knots. The main tradeoff is more stretch and higher visibility than fluorocarbon, so bite detection and stealth trail dedicated fluoro lines.
Best for: A forgiving, budget-friendly all-purpose monofilament for spinning and baitcasting reels in freshwater.
